Analisis Penggunaan Fuse Sebagai Pengaman Pada Automatic Voltage Regulator Terhadap Gangguan Hubung Singkat Pada Penyulang
ABSTRACT Fuse has an important role in protecting electronic devices from overcurrent disturbances. One of electronic device that uses a fuse as a means of protection is the AVR. The AVR on the Koto Gasib 25 MW PLTMG can be damaged due to the failure of the fuse to protect against short circuit fault currents from the feeder. The damage that occurred to the AVR due to the failure of the fuse in protecting the short circuit fault current from the feeder resulted in damage to the 7805 regulator IC on the AVR. The occurrence of a fuse failure in securing the AVR is a delay in disconnecting the fuse when a short circuit occurs which causes an increase in current at the AVR input current. So setting the disconnection time on the fuse plays an important role in protecting against short circuit fault currents. The simulation was carried out using the ETAP and VoltSim applications to test the short circuit fault current on the feeder and the short circuit fault current on the fuse. The simulation was carried out by providing 3-phase and 1-phase short circuit faults to the ground at a distance of 25%, 50%, 75% and 100% respectively from the PLTMG 25 MW Koto Gasib to 4 feeders at ULP Siak namely Merpati feeders, Bacan feeders, Sapphire feeders and Oman feeders. Giving different distances and types of short circuit faults, namely to determine the distance and type of short circuit faults that have the most impact on Fuse damage. Obtained from the results of the simulation carried out there is at a distance of 25% short circuit fault 3 phase on each feeder has the greatest value of
